Nicholas J. Brausch
Attorney | Real Estate
Nicholas Brausch helps buyers, sellers, lenders, and investors across Greenville, Mauldin, and Simpsonville move through real estate transactions cleanly and on schedule. He joined Babb, Bixler & Dollar LLC in August 2026, bringing several years of closing and title experience to the firm’s residential and commercial real estate practice. Originally from Cheyenne, Wyoming, Nicholas has family ties to South Carolina that reach back to before the Revolutionary War and he has built his entire legal career in the state.
EXPERIENCE
Nicholas began practicing in 2019 and has concentrated on real estate law since 2020. Most recently, he served as an Associate Attorney at De Bruin Law Firm in Greenville, where he guided homebuyers and investors through commercial and residential property transactions.
His earlier experience includes work as an Associate Attorney focused on real estate at Nelson Galbreath, LLC; as a Closing Attorney at McDonnell and Associates, P.A.; and as a Plaintiff’s Attorney at Query Sautter & Associates. During law school, he clerked for McDonald, McKenzie, Rubin, Miller & Lybrand LLP in Columbia.
Nicholas was recognized in the 2024 Legal Elite.
CURRENT FOCUS AT BABB, BIXLER & DOLLAR LLC
Nicholas concentrates his practice on:
- Residential real estate closings — purchases, sales, and refinances
- Commercial transactions and investment property acquisitions
- Title review, title curative work, and clearing defects before closing
- Contract review and preparation for buyers and sellers
- Property matters that intersect with the firm’s estate planning, probate, and litigation work
He works closely with the firm’s long-standing closing team and its lender, realtor, and title underwriter relationships throughout the Upstate.
